Broadway
is made up of over 39 large professional theatres, each with over 500
seats located in the Theatre District of New York in Manhattan, New
York City.
Along with London's West End,
Broadway is usually considered to represent the highest level of
commercial theatre in the English-speaking world. In fact, recent
statistics suggest Broadway shows have sold over $930 million worth of
tickets in 2007-08 alone.
